The Cummins diesel engine is equipped with several
features designed to assist cold weather starting and op-
eration:
• The engine block heater is a resistance heater installed in
the water jacket of the engine just above and behind the
oil filter. It requires a 110–115 Volt AC electrical outlet
with a grounded, three-wire extension cord.
NOTE: The engine block heater cord is a factory installed
option. If your vehicle is not equipped, heater cords are
available from your authorized MOPAR dealer.
• A 12 Volt heater built into the fuel filter housings aid in
preventing fuel gelling. It is controlled by a built-in
thermostat.
• A heated intake air system both improves engine start-
ing and reduces the amount of white smoke generated
by a warming engine.

Starting Procedure — Engine Manifold Air
Temperature Below 0°F (-18°C)
In extremely cold weather below 0°F (-18°C) it may be
beneficial to cycle the manifold heaters twice before at-
tempting to start the engine. This can be accomplished by
turning the ignition OFF for at least five seconds and then
back ON after the “Wait To Start” telltale has turned off,
but before the engine is started. However, excessive cycling
of the manifold heaters will result in damage to the heater
elements or reduced battery voltage.
NOTE:If multiple pre-heat cycles are used before start-
ing, additional engine run time may be required to
maintain battery state of charge at a satisfactory level. 1. If the engine stalls after the initial start, the ignition must
be turned to the OFF position for at least five seconds
and then to the ON position to recycle the manifold
heaters.
NOTE: Excessive white smoke and poor engine perfor-
mance will result if manifold heaters are not recycled.
2. Heat generated by the manifold heaters dissipates rap- idly in a cold engine. If more than two minutes pass
between the time the “Wait To Start” telltale turns off
and the engine is started, recycle the manifold heaters
by turning the ignition switch to the OFF position for at
least five seconds and then back ON.
3. If the vehicle is driven and vehicle speed exceeds 19 mph (31 km/h) before the manifold heater post-heat
(after start) cycle is complete, the manifold heaters will
shut off.
4. If the engine is started before the “Wait To Start” telltale turns off, the preheat cycle will turn off.
5. If the engine is cranked for more than 10 seconds, the post-heat cycle will turn off.

WARNING!
Starting fluids or flammable liquids must never be
used in the Cummins diesel engine (see Warning
label). Never pour diesel fuel, flammable liquid, start-
ing fluids (ether) into the air cleaner canister, air intake
piping, or turbocharger inlet in an attempt to start the
vehicle. This could result in a flash fire and explosion
causing serious personal injury and engine damage.
The engine is equipped with an automatic electric air
preheating system. If the instructions in this manual are
followed, the engine should start in all conditions.

NOTE:Use caution when operating a heavily loaded
vehicle at low speeds (such as towing a trailer up a steep
grade, or in stop-and-go traffic) during hot weather. In
these conditions, torque converter slip can impose a sig-
nificant additional heat load on the cooling system. Down-
shifting the transmission to the lowest possible gear (when
climbing a grade), or shifting to NEUTRAL (when stopped
in heavy traffic) can help to reduce this excess heat
generation.
During cold temperatures, transmission operation may be
modified depending on engine and transmission tempera-
ture as well as vehicle speed. This feature improves warm
up time of the engine and transmission to achieve maxi-
mum efficiency. Engagement of the torque converter clutch
is inhibited until the transmission fluid is warm (refer to
the “Note” under “Torque Converter Clutch” in this sec-
tion). On Pickup models with 68RFE transmission, top
overdrive gear is also inhibited until the transmission fluid
is warm, and during extremely cold temperatures (-16°F
[-27°C] or below), operation may briefly be limited to first
and direct gears only. On trucks with AS69RC transmis-
sion, fifth and sixth gears may be inhibited briefly on cold
starts below 41°F (5°C), and during very cold temperatures
(-4°F [-20°C] or below), operation may briefly be limited to
third gear only. During this condition, the ability of the vehicle to accelerate under heavily loaded conditions may
be reduced. In all cases, normal operation will resume once
the transmission temperature has risen to a suitable level.
Transmission Limp Home Mode
Transmission function is monitored electronically for ab-
normal conditions. If a condition is detected that could
result in transmission damage, Transmission Limp Home
Mode is activated. In this mode, the transmission remains
in fourth gear (for 68RFE transmission) or third gear (for
AS69RC transmission) regardless of which forward gear is
selected. If an AS69RC-equipped truck enters Limp Home
Mode at highway speeds, it will initially engage fifth gear,
until the vehicle slows to a speed where third gear can be
engaged. PARK, REVERSE, and NEUTRAL will continue
to operate. The Malfunction Indicator Light (MIL) may be
illuminated. Limp Home Mode allows the vehicle to be
driven to an authorized dealer for service without damag-
ing the transmission.
In the event of a momentary problem, the transmission can
be reset to regain all forward gears by performing the
following steps:
1. Stop the vehicle.
2. Shift the transmission into PARK.
146 STARTING AND OPERATING
Page 149 of 228
3. Turn the ignition to the OFF position.
4. Wait approximately 10 seconds.
5. Restart the engine.
6. Shift into the desired gear range. If the problem is nolonger detected, the transmission will return to normal
operation.
NOTE: Even if the transmission can be reset, we recom-
mend that you visit your authorized dealer at your earliest
possible convenience. Your authorized dealer has diagnos-
tic equipment to determine if the problem could recur.
If the transmission cannot be reset, authorized dealer
service is required.
Electronic Range Select (ERS) Operation
The Electronic Range Select (ERS) shift control allows the
driver to limit the highest available gear when the trans-
mission is in DRIVE. For example, if you set the transmis-
sion gear limit to 4 (fourth gear), the transmission will not
shift above fourth gear, but will shift through the lower
gears normally.
You can switch between DRIVE and ERS mode at any
vehicle speed. When the gear selector is in the DRIVE position, the transmission will operate automatically, shift-
ing between all available gears. Tapping the ERS (-) switch
will activate ERS mode, display the current gear in the
instrument cluster, and set that gear as the top available
gear. Once in ERS mode, tapping the ERS (-) or (+) switch
will change the top available gear.
To exit ERS mode, simply push and hold the ERS (+) switch
until the gear limit display disappears from the instrument
cluster.

ENGINE RUNAWAY
Diesel engine runaway is a rare condition affecting diesel
engines, where the engine consumes its own lubrication oil
and runs at higher and higher RPM until it overspeeds to
a point where it destroys itself due to either mechanical
failure or engine seizure through lack of lubrication.
WARNING!
In case of engine runaway due to flammable fumes
from fuel spills or turbocharger oil leaks being sucked
into the engine, do the following to help avoid per-
sonal injury and/or vehicle damage:
1. Turn the ignition switch to the OFF position.
2. Using a CO2 or dry chemical type fire extinguisher,
direct the spray from the fire extinguisher into the
grille on the passenger side so that the spray enters the
engine air intake.
The inlet for the engine air intake is located behind the
passenger side headlamp and receives air through the
grille.

MAINTENANCE SCHEDULE — DIESEL ENGINE
CAUTION!
Failure to perform the required maintenance items
may result in damage to the vehicle.
At Each Stop For Fuel
Check the engine oil level at least 30 minutes after a fully
warmed engine is shut off. Checking the oil level while the
vehicle is on level ground will improve the accuracy of the
oil level reading. Add oil only when the level is at or below
the ADD or MIN mark.
Once A Month
• Inspect the batteries, and clean and tighten the terminals
as required.
• Check the fluid levels of the coolant reservoir, brake
master cylinder, and automatic transmission (if
equipped), and add as needed.
At Each Oil Change
• Change the engine oil filter.
• Inspect the exhaust system.
• Inspect engine air filter. •
Check the coolant level, hoses, and clamps.
• Lubricate outer tie rod ends.
Inspection and service should also be performed anytime a
malfunction is observed or suspected. Retain all receipts.
Oil Change Indicator System — Cummins Diesel
Your vehicle is equipped with an engine oil change indi-
cator system. This system will alert you when it is time to
change your engine oil by displaying the words “Oil
Change Due” in your instrument cluster display. The oil
change reminder will remind the owner to change the
engine oil every 15,000 miles or 500 hours, whichever
comes first, except for the Chassis Cab models and Pickup
models configured with optional B20 capability that are
using B20 biodiesel, which are 12,500 miles or 400 hours,
whichever comes first. Failure to change the engine oil per
the maintenance schedule can result in internal engine
damage.

meeting ASTM specification D-7467.Perform Service Indicator — Cummins Diesel
Your vehicle will require emissions maintenance at a set
interval. To help remind you when this maintenance is due,
the instrument cluster will display “Perform Service”.
When the “Perform Service” message is displayed on the
instrument cluster it is necessary to have the emissions
maintenance performed. Emissions maintenance may in-
clude replacing the Closed Crankcase Ventilation (CCV)
filter element. The procedure for clearing and resetting the
“Perform Service” indicator message is located in the
appropriate Service Information.
